Description

A recently renovated two double bedroom home, offering modern and stylish design throughout, with a west-facing garden and two parking spaces.

Overview

This delightful home is ideal for a first-time buyer or small family looking to move into a modern and comfortable home. The new composite front door welcomes you into a bright and airy space, featuring a renovated kitchen with updated herringbone-style flooring throughout the downstairs space.

On the first floor are two generous double bedrooms, with the primary bedroom offering a walk-in wardrobe space. The family bathroom has been renovated with a stunning monochrome design, with a vanity sink and a window.

The modern boiler and windows installed in 2019 ensure efficient heating, while the recently landscaped west-facing garden provides the perfect spot for outdoor enjoyment.

Outside

The garden has been recently landscaped and with a decking from the sliding doors of the living room, a lawn with a gravel path which wraps around the edge of the garden to make easy access to the end of the garden, where the current owner keeps a shed. There is side gate access from the garden, which leads to the two tandem parking spaces. The parking is accessed under the coach house.

Location

Bradley Stoke is a vibrant community with plenty to offer residents. The town centre boasts a range of shops, restaurants, and amenities, providing everything you need right on your doorstep. For those who enjoy the outdoors, the nearby nature reserves and parks offer picturesque walking and cycling routes, perfect for those who love to stay active.

For families, Bradley Stoke is home to a number of highly-rated schools, making it a popular choice for those looking to settle down and put down roots. The town also benefits from excellent transport links, with easy access to the M4 and M5 motorways, as well as regular bus services via the Metro Bus and a nearby train station, "Parkway Train Station".
